Moen Technologies LL owns a patent
portfolio related to debit platform interactive
telecommunications and e-commerce;
Successfully sued Coca-Cola and Pepsi;
Patent portfolio has been subsequently sold.
17
Scieran Technologies invented and patented
ophthalmologic surgical instruments;
GPC successfully sued Bausch & Lomb on
behalf of Scieran Technologies for patent
infringement under the Scieran patent
portfolio;
Bausch & Lomb agreed to settle the lawsuit
and license Scieran patents;
This project is now closed.

Nature’s First owns a patent portfolio related
to the use of agglomerated milk powder in
beverages;
Sued Kraft Foods, Sara Lee and Canteen;
Kraft settled and licensed the patents
Currently in litigation with Sara Lee and
Canteen
